04.07.2013, 23:57
|
|
Гражданин KAZUS.RU
Регистрация: 04.08.2006
Сообщений: 911
Сказал спасибо: 28
Сказали Спасибо 180 раз(а) в 139 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от dosikus
|
SasaVitebsk, Не проще ли , избегая вашей ностальгии по AVR , начать именно с sTM8 ?
Хотя бы по тому что периферия их одинакова с STM32 , и периферия STM32 является ее расширенным продолжением.
|
Да нет у меня никакой ностальгии по AVR. Применил STM8 в двух проектах - плююсь. Больше не буду. Проще применить stm32f100, в малых корпусах. По стоимости дешевле выходит.
При доработке старых изделий (или переработке) использую AVR двух типов at90can128 и atmega88 (требования заказчика). В новых проектах использую stm32, либо msp430. В нескольких изделиях работают lpc. Пока поддерживаю.
|
|
|
|
05.07.2013, 00:06
|
|
Почётный гражданин KAZUS.RU
Регистрация: 10.01.2007
Сообщений: 3,412
Сказал спасибо: 65
Сказали Спасибо 664 раз(а) в 443 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от Djakovskij
|
Страшный и угрюмый вы человек, тов. Tempora.
|
- Я рекомендую пользоваться современными инструментами, соответствующими стандартам - они дают в руки разработчика возможность работать на современном уровне, что подразумевает значительно более высокую свободу как при выборе задач, так и при выборе м/к.
- Вы ратуете за какие-то тулзы-изгои, полностью ограниченные своей скорлупой и не могущие выйти за рамки чрезвычайно узкого круга м/к, а в силу неспособности работать со стандартным Си - ещё и значительно ограничивающие уровень возможных задач и возможности интеграции с чем-либо.
Правильнее признать " страшным и угрюмым" человека, смотрящего на этот мир из своего богом забытого, тёмного угла, отрезанного от остального мира встраиваемых систем убогостью применяемых средств и упёртым нежеланием изучить и использовать современные, мощные инструменты, интегрируемые друг с другом в силу единства поддерживаемых стандартов. И это именно ваша позиция.
Процитированный пост был, со всей очевидностью, написан в тёмной комнате, перед зеркалом. Вы обознались.
__________________
There's always more than one way to skin a cat.
|
|
|
|
05.07.2013, 00:33
|
|
Вид на жительство
Регистрация: 14.06.2009
Адрес: Україна Київська обл. м.Буча
Сообщений: 327
Сказал спасибо: 104
Сказали Спасибо 105 раз(а) в 69 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Начинающему важно получить результат, чтобы вдохновиться для дальнейших дерзаний. Не знаю, получил бы я какой нибудь результат, если бы начал с ИАРа. В настоящее время я пользуюсь другими инструментами.
А Вас дразнить просто забавно.
|
|
|
Сказали "Спасибо" Djakovskij
|
|
|
05.07.2013, 00:58
|
|
Прохожий
Регистрация: 06.12.2004
Сообщений: 6
Сказал спасибо: 0
Сказали Спасибо 2 раз(а) в 2 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Я никогда и НИКОГО не программировал. Под НИКОГО подразумевается конкретный процессор. PC/XT - типа не в счет. Вот их всю жизнь и программирую. Любому начинающему совет: не поленитесь понять (даже не освоить полностью) принцип работы процессора на ассемблере (чуть проще, чем в реале). А уж потом Вы сами выберете какой проц и чем, и как программировать. Поймите, как ЭТО работает вообще...
|
|
|
|
05.07.2013, 01:17
|
|
Почётный гражданин KAZUS.RU
Регистрация: 10.01.2007
Сообщений: 3,412
Сказал спасибо: 65
Сказали Спасибо 664 раз(а) в 443 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от Djakovskij
|
Не знаю, получил бы я какой нибудь результат, если бы начал с ИАРа.
|
Видимо нет, раз возник такой вопрос.
Сообщение от Djakovskij
|
А Вас дразнить просто забавно.
|
Пустая трата времени.
__________________
There's always more than one way to skin a cat.
|
|
|
|
05.07.2013, 09:43
|
|
Вид на жительство
Регистрация: 07.01.2007
Адрес: Ленинградская обл
Сообщений: 428
Сказал спасибо: 147
Сказали Спасибо 71 раз(а) в 56 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Благодарю за указание на этот ФлоуКод
Посмотрю, когда будет время.
Конкретно сейчас заказов по встр.сист у меня нет.
Но вдруг
Уже неск раз убеждался, что пакеты - все доступные! - нужно тестить. Были выполнены ряд -очень- ответсв. приложений на -очень- малоизвестных и притом -очень- надёжных средствах.
вопрос лентяя:
- для каких оно платформ?
- что показывает опыт применения?
|
|
|
|
05.07.2013, 11:23
|
|
Прописка
Регистрация: 11.07.2008
Сообщений: 237
Сказал спасибо: 1,503
Сказали Спасибо 63 раз(а) в 44 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от -vitalik-
|
Я начал программировать с МикроС, до этого использовал ассемблер.
Делюсь первым проектом на С: таймер для микроволновки
|
Судя по последним постам, зря вы выложили проект на Mikro. Мой вам совет, если хотите, не выкладывайте никаких проектов кроме как на IAR, так как политика партии запрещает инакомыслие. Есть ихняя "Истина", а все остальное это ложь обман и др ругательные слова
|
|
|
|
05.07.2013, 11:41
|
|
Почётный гражданин KAZUS.RU
Регистрация: 10.01.2007
Сообщений: 3,412
Сказал спасибо: 65
Сказали Спасибо 664 раз(а) в 443 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
В программировании на Си, одна истина - стандарт Си. Он действительно "ихний", тут уж ничего не поделаешь. Что до Си-компиляторов, то, кроме IAR'а, есть достаточно и других, но, как видим, некоторые этого не знают и узнать даже не пытаются, прикрываясь выдуманным давлением на них несуществующей партии.
__________________
There's always more than one way to skin a cat.
|
|
|
|
05.07.2013, 12:49
|
|
Прописка
Регистрация: 07.10.2009
Адрес: Симферополь
Сообщений: 122
Сказал спасибо: 17
Сказали Спасибо 130 раз(а) в 39 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от dosikus
|
Ясно. Что в МК , что вообще в радиоэлектронике вы полный 0.
|
Наказание за Корабельникова?
Последний раз редактировалось chayniks; 05.07.2013 в 12:54.
|
|
|
|
05.07.2013, 13:02
|
|
Заблокирован
Регистрация: 25.04.2013
Сообщений: 1,431
Сказал спасибо: 0
Сказали Спасибо 385 раз(а) в 254 сообщении(ях)
|
Re: Оптимальный старт в программировании МК на С
Сообщение от Uz_Sleep_Walker
|
не выкладывайте никаких проектов кроме как на IAR, так как политика партии запрещает инакомыслие.
|
Политика партии запрещает не инакомыслие, а говноляпство и говнокодирование. Если ваш проект на МикроСи легко переносится на другой компилятор или другую платформу, то ради бога. Если же нет - делайте выводы сами, каким "инструментом" и как вы пользуетесь.
Цитата:
|
Есть ихняя "Истина", а все остальное это ложь обман и др ругательные слова
|
Ваша "истина" ещё хуже, вы с кровавой пеной у рта, с последней гранатой в окопе, будете её изрыгать, сидя на одной платформе и одном из псевдо-полу-недо-Си, и доказывать, что вас унижают, обижают, ругают, обманывают и только вы являетесь последним оплотом неизвестно чего.
|
|
|
Сказали "Спасибо" nahimovv
|
|
|
Ваши права в разделе
|
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ения
HTML код Выкл.
|
|
|
Часовой пояс GMT +4, время: 10:03.
|
|